Phoenix Dynasty 2 is a multiplayer role playing game. It was developed by Kumkuat Games and was released on June 8, 2018. It received negative reviews from players.

  • The game has low system requirements and can run on most PCs, making it accessible.
  • It offers multiple language options and servers positioned geographically for better access.
  • Includes useful features like auto-pathing to quest coordinates and an auto-bot system for convenience.
  • The game suffers from heavy pay-to-win elements with expensive microtransactions and limited free progression.
  • Gameplay is repetitive with poor combat mechanics, bad story progression, and lack of character customization.
  • It experiences frequent technical issues such as server connection problems, bugs, untranslated or poorly translated text, and low player population.
  • story

    17 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The story is initially somewhat interesting but quickly becomes repetitive and dull, relying heavily on typical MMORPG fetch and kill quests that can be auto-completed. While the game offers a long storyline with impressive graphics and a relaxed soundtrack, many players find the narrative and quest design uninspired and monotonous.

  • graphics

    16 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The graphics receive mixed reviews, ranging from being described as outdated or mediocre—comparable to early PS2 era or 15-year-old games—to being appreciated for their nostalgic or minimalist charm. While some users find them unattractive and a detriment to the game's appeal, others praise the scenic visuals and overall quality. Overall, graphics are a polarizing aspect, with opinions split between disappointment and appreciation.

  • music

    7 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    The game's music is generally described as relaxed and fitting, with some players appreciating its nostalgic and country-inspired soundtrack. However, others find the music unremarkable and overshadowed by the lack of notable sound effects, leading to mixed opinions overall.

  • grinding

    4 mentions Positive Neutral Negative

    Grinding in the game is heavily emphasized, often requiring premium features or in-game purchases to ease the tedious experience. It appeals primarily to fans of grind-heavy Asian-style games or players willing to spend money, but can feel monotonous and discouraging for those seeking more active gameplay.
